Anchorage Neighborhood Health Center

Anchorage Neighborhood Health Center ANHC provides accessible, quality medical and dental care to Anchorage families. In fact, our success depends on serving a variety of patients.

The mission of ANHC is to be a trusted partner in every person's wellness by providing integrated, compassionate, and high-quality health care, regardless of ability to pay. We are a private, non-profit medical and dental practice that has provided care in Anchorage since 1974. Our Medical Services:

* Health care for the entire family
* Acute and urgent medical care
* Pediatric services
* Women's health
* Behavioral health
* X-ray, mammography and lab services onsite
* Pregnancy testing and care for pregnant women
(including pregnancy classes)
* Pharmacy (including a variety of discount programs)
* Screening and care for diabetes
* Confidential HIV testing and care for people with
HIV/AIDS
* Education programs
* Flu shots and other vaccines/immunizations
* Healthcare for the homeless

Our Dental Services:

* Dental exams
* Cleanings
* Restorations
* Extractions
* Crowns
* Endodontics
* Extractions
* Fixed and removable prosthodontics

ANHC Accepts All Patients

The Health Center accepts both insured and uninsured patients. We gladly accept patients with private insurance, Medicare and Medicaid. Programs Making Healthcare Affordable

ANHC is committed to providing affordable services. We offer a sliding fee discount program that is based on household income and family size. Staff will work with patients to identify insurance and discount programs that you may be eligible for. ANHC is governed by a volunteer board of directors, with the majority of our Board members being ANHC patients. We also have members of our board who are non-patient community members, chosen based on their interest and specialized skills. Last week, Anchorage Neighborhood Health Center joined fellow community health center leaders in Juneau for the Alaska Primary Care Association Legislative Fly-In (Feb. 25–26).

We participated in roundtable discussions with Alaska Department of Health Commissioner Hedberg, Deputy Commissioner Ricci, and Lori Wing-Heier, Legislative Healthcare Liaison to the House Majority, to advocate for:

âś” Accurate Medicaid payment for community health centers
âś” Strong workforce recruitment and training pathways in Alaska
âś” Protection of the 340B program to keep medications affordable
âś” Policies that protect patient access to care

As a Federally Qualified Health Center serving 1 in 6 Alaskans, advocacy is part of our mission. Strong policy means stronger access to care for our community. We’re grateful for the opportunity to collaborate on solutions that support patients across Alaska.
